Job Description / Typical Task Breakdown
Talented Software Developer to join our Automation & Autonomy teams, building innovative solutions for heavy‑duty equipment and machines.
This role will also support product integration, working closely with cross‑functional teams to deliver advanced technologies that solve customer challenges in demanding production environments.
Duties & Responsibilities
Design, develop, and implement software solutions for automation and autonomy products.
Collaborate with hardware and systems engineers to integrate software into heavy‑duty equipment.
Support product integration activities, ensuring seamless functionality across platforms.
Troubleshoot and resolve issues in complex systems involving mechanical, electrical, and software components.
Document technical processes and provide clear communication of findings and recommendations.

Required Technical Skills
Bachelor’s degree (or equivalent) in an accredited Engineering or Computer Science or equivalent technical field.
4 years of relevant engineering development work experience in embedded software development, systems design, or product validation.
4 years of embedded C/C++ experience.
4 years of embedded system development experience in Linux & RTOS.
Strong understanding of integrating sensors.
Great teamwork, communication, analysis, and troubleshooting skills are required.
The individual should be a self‑starter, highly motivated, able to learn at an accelerated pace, and willing to put in the time to get the job done.
Desired Skills
Experience in the areas of robotics, remote control, or autonomy.
Experience with datalinks (CAN, Ethernet, etc.) and associated tools (CANape, Wireshark, etc.).
Experience with software development tools such as git, debuggers, and compilers.
Extensive experience with Linux‑based software development.
Experience with ROS.
Experience with perception and positioning sensor configuration and calibration.
Experience with User Interface software development in Qt framework.
Experience with FMEA processes and a basic knowledge of electronic system failure modes.
Experience developing with embedded real‑time software or systems for mobile, earthmoving, agricultural, industrial, or off‑highway applications.
